Introduction to Neuropsychology (2nd Edition)

Author: J. Graham Beaumont

Introduction:

Introduction to Neuropsychology (2nd Edition) is a comprehensive guide to the study of brain-behavior relationships. It provides a clear and accessible overview of neuropsychological principles, discussing how brain injuries, disorders, and cognitive functions interact. The book is ideal for students, researchers, and clinicians looking for a solid foundation in neuropsychology.

Key Points:

  1. Fundamentals of Neuropsychology

    • Explains basic brain structures and their functions.
    • Covers historical development and key discoveries in neuropsychology.
  2. Brain Damage and Cognitive Impairments

    • Discusses how strokes, tumors, and injuries affect memory, perception, and motor skills.
    • Explores neurological disorders like Alzheimer’s, epilepsy, and Parkinson’s disease.
  3. Assessment and Diagnosis

    • Introduces neuropsychological testing methods.
    • Explains the use of MRI, CT scans, and EEG in diagnosis.
  4. Rehabilitation and Recovery

    • Covers treatment strategies for brain injury patients.
    • Discusses cognitive rehabilitation and neural plasticity.
  5. Applications of Neuropsychology

    • Explores clinical, forensic, and educational neuropsychology.
    • Examines how neuropsychology is used in therapy and mental health care.
